Innit

//ˈɪ(n).nɪt// contraction, slang

contraction, slang ·Moderate ·College level

Definitions

Contraction
  1. 1
    Contraction of isn't + it. abbreviation, alt-of, colloquial, contraction, dialectal

    "Innit your birthday today?"

  2. 2
    Used as a replacement for any other negative tag question, irrespective of person, number, or verb. May precede the statement. British, Multicultural-London-English, colloquial, contraction, proscribed

    "Innit dolphins are a type of whale?"

  3. 3
    Used as a replacement for any other negative tag question, irrespective of person, number, or verb. May precede the statement.; Used as a discourse marker. British, Multicultural-London-English, broadly, colloquial, contraction, proscribed

    "I like pop music, innit."
